What to Know About Lekang

Key Facts

Lekang is a community development block located in the Namsai district of Arunachal Pradesh, India. Situated in the eastern part of the state near the border with Assam, Lekang occupies a strategic position within the larger East Arunachal Pradesh region. This administrative block covers an area of approximately 300 square kilometers and serves a population of around 15,000 people according to recent estimates. Lekang is characterized by its diverse ethnic composition, primarily inhabited by communities such as the Mishmi and other indigenous groups who maintain rich cultural traditions. The region's topography features a mix of river valleys and forested hills, with the Lohit River and its tributaries playing a significant role in the local ecosystem and agriculture. As a development block, Lekang is divided into multiple gram panchayats and villages that work collectively on local governance and community development initiatives. The area's economy is predominantly agrarian, with rice cultivation, horticulture, and tea plantations being major economic activities.
